如何获取ifame子页面中的元素,或者获取 [object HTMLIFrameElement]中的元素内容

新手上路,请多包涵

1
$("#spjk").html("<iframe id='iframeId' name='iframename' src='ls.jsp' width='845px' height='545px' ></iframe>");

2
要在父页面获取iframe子页面ls.jsp中的一个Player1
<div class="video_remote_ocx" id="remoteOcx">

<OBJECT ID="Player1" WIDTH=800 HEIGHT=495
            
</OBJECT>

</div>

3如何获取 Player1这个对象

我现在用下面的方法
var a1 = window.frames['iframeId'];

alert(a1)

打印出来的值: [object HTMLIFrameElement]

或者如果我要进一步获取值中的元素怎么获取

阅读 5.6k
1 个回答
window.frames['iframeId'].document.getElementById('Player1');

window.frames['iframeId']返回的是子iframe的window对象

推荐问题